Business Context and Reporting Period
Company: Boise Cascade Company
Filing Type: Form 8-K (Current Report)
Date of Report: August 3, 2018
Reporting Period: Second Quarter 2018 (Results announced August 6, 2018)
This filing primarily reports on a significant corporate transaction regarding the company's pension plan and references the release of second-quarter 2018 financial results.
Key Financial Metrics and Transaction Details
Pension Liability Reduction: The Company entered into a commitment letter with The Prudential Insurance Company of America to purchase a group annuity contract. This transaction is expected to reduce qualified pension plan liabilities by approximately 40 percent, or $122 million.
Settlement Charge: The Company expects to recognize a non-cash pension settlement charge of approximately $10 million before tax in the third quarter of 2018 due to the remeasurement of the pension plan.

Material Changes and Unusual Items
- Pension De-risking: Transfer of future benefit obligations and annuity administration for retirees in payout status as of July 1, 2018, to Prudential.
- Accounting Impact: A one-time non-cash settlement charge of approximately $10 million is anticipated in Q3 2018.
- Timing: The premium transfer to Prudential was scheduled for August 10, 2018, with benefit payments commencing October 1, 2018.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
Management Commentary: Management views the annuity purchase as a strategic move to reduce pension liabilities and administrative burden.
Risks and Contingencies: Forward-looking statements are subject to risks including:
- Inability to enter into the annuity contract within the expected timeframe or at all.
- Failure to realize expected benefits or delays in realization.
- Variations in the amount and timing of the expected settlement charge.
